Care Plans are representations of protocols that patients are meant to follow. They exist in two modes:

- **In abstract**, a protocol that could apply to a _hypothetical patient_, which is represented in FHIR as a [PlanDefinition](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/plandefinition/index.html).
- **In concrete**, a protocol that is planned for a _specific patient_, the PlanDefinition is instantiated (in FHIR terms, they call this `$apply`) into an optional [CarePlan](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/careplan/index.html) with a linked [RequestGroup](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/requestgroup/index.html) representing all the items that need to be done and their status.

It can be helpful to think of the historical analogs to these resources in the physical world. A `PlanDefinition` can be thought of as a written manual or protocol document that would be given to staff for training. A `CarePlan`/`RequestGroup` can be thought of a checklist that is added to a patient chart.

| **Resource** | **Description** |
| --- | --- |
| [`Task`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/task/index.html) | A workhorse resource defining all clinical work items to be completed. |
| [`Goal`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/goal/index.html) | A resource to define a measurable target to achieve. |
| [`CarePlan`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/careplan/index.html) | A grouping resource to organize a group of [`Tasks`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/task/index.html) for each [`Patient`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/patient/index.html). |
| [`PlanDefinition`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/plandefinition/index.html) | A resource that defines a clinical protocol that can be implemented on a per-patient basis. |
| [`RequestGroup`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/requestgroup/index.html) | A resource that can define complex relationships between tasks, including temporal tasks, recurring tasks, mutually exclusive tasks, etc. |

## Key Code Systems

| **Code System** | **Description** |
| --- | --- |
| [LOINC](/content/docs/careplans/loinc/index.html) | Used to define the target measure of a [`Goal`](/content/docs/api/fhir/resources/goal/index.html) resource. |

Care planning can range from very simple - for example, a single prescription, to very complex - like a surgery with post operative follow up, evaluations, medications and more. For basic use, we recommend looking at reference care plans and customizing them to your needs.
